Gemma Hill, who works as a radio presenter for Heart West Midlands, shared that she had started with a new trainer.
He instructed her to take 'before' photos in her underwear.
He emphasized not to suck in her stomach or try to pose flatteringly but to "be honest" to have a real comparison for later progress.
Following the instructions, Gemma took the photos in her underwear and sent them over, but was left mortified by his response.
She posted a screenshot of their conversation on her TikTok account, @radiogemmahill.
In it, you can see Gemma’s photo before the trainer quickly clarified:
"Hey, sorry Gem I meant to take photos for yourself not to send to me. So you can check out your progress."
To this, the embarrassed presenter responded: "OMG I'm so sorry. What a t**t I thought I was meant to send them to you. How embarrassing. I'm so sorry."
The trainer replied, laughing: "No lol I don't ask clients to send me pictures in underwear. I was eating dinner with my girl she's quizzing me 'who is this chick...'"
Gemma humorously titled the video 'How do I go back' with a despairing emoji, yet many of her viewers assured her that it was an understandable mistake.
